Output 6ede4cbc077b0286a91684808b153537b2f503848b8e8614a9d5930bc2d76b96:31

value
10900323
script pubkey
OP_0 OP_PUSHBYTES_20 aa564d0a1d480ba134845641080c7d23bf027e50
address
bc1q4fty6zsafq96zdyy2eqssrraywlsyljsq5xrna
transaction
6ede4cbc077b0286a91684808b153537b2f503848b8e8614a9d5930bc2d76b96
confirmations
235308
spent
true